Editing the Default Policy: Anti-Spam Settings
Each row in the Email Security Manager represents a different policy. Each column represents a different 
security service. 
  •
To edit the default policy, click any of the links for a security service in the bottom row of the Email 
Security Manager incoming or outgoing mail policy table.
In this example, you will change the anti-spam settings for the default policy for incoming mail to be 
more aggressive. The default value is to quarantine positively identified and suspected spam messages, 
with marketing email scanning disabled. This example shows how to change the setting so that positively 
identified spam is dropped. Suspected spam continues to be quarantined. Marketing email scanning is 
enabled, with marketing messages being delivered to the intended recipients. The subjects of marketing 
messages will be prepended with the text 
[MARKETING]
Step 1
Click the link for the anti-spam security service. The Anti-Spam settings page shown in 
 is 
displayed. 
Note
For default security service settings, the first setting on the page defines whether the service is 
enabled for the policy. You can click “Disable” to disable the service altogether.
Step 2
In the “Positively Identified Spam Settings” section, change the “Action to apply to this message” to 
Drop.
Step 3
In the “Marketing Email Settings” section, click Yes to enable marketing email scanning.
If enabled, the default action is to deliver legitimate marketing messages while prepending the 
subject with the text 
[MARKETING]
.
The “Add text to message” field only accepts US-ASCII characters.
Step 4
Click Submit. The Incoming Mail Policies table page is re-displayed. Note that the summary link for 
the anti-spam security service has changed to reflect the new values. 
Similar to the steps above, you can change the default anti-virus and virus outbreak filter settings 
for the default policy.
